7.2 Recording your greeting message You can record your own greeting message for TAM/FAX mode, for a maximum of 16 seconds (default) or 60 seconds in length. We recommend you record a message of less than 12 seconds to make it easier to receive faxes. If a greeting message is not recorded, one of two pre-recorded greetings will be played when a call is received (page 61). Suggested message: "This is (your name). We are unable to answer right now. To send a fax, start transmission. To leave a message for John, press {#} and {1}, for Jane press {#} and {2}, for Jack press {#} and {3}. Or just stay on the line and leave a message after the beep. Thank you." {GREETING} {STOP} {ERASE} 1 Press and hold {GREETING} until the unit announces "Record greeting after the beep.". L A long beep will sound. 2 Speak clearly about 20 cm (8 inches) away from the microphone. L The display will show the remaining recording time. 3 When finished recording, press {GREETING}. L The unit will repeat your message. L You can also finish recording by pressing {STOP}. 7. Answering Machine Note: L If 6 beeps sound and the unit announces "Your greeting was not recorded. Record your greeting again.", start again. L You can choose 60 seconds for your TAM/FAX greeting message (feature #54 on page 72). - If you change the maximum greeting message time to 60 seconds, we recommend that you tell the caller in your TAM/FAX greeting message to press *9 before starting fax transmission. - If you change the maximum greeting message time from 60 seconds to 16 seconds, your current greeting message will be deleted. When a call is received, the pre-recorded greeting message will be played. Checking the greeting message Press {GREETING}. L The unit will play the greeting message. 7.2.1 Erasing your recorded greeting message Press {GREETING}, and then press {ERASE} while your greeting message is played. L The unit will answer a call with a pre-recorded greeting message. 7.2.2 Pre-recorded greeting message If you do not record a greeting message, one of two pre-recorded messages will be played when a call is received, depending on the caller's recording time (feature #10 on page 69, or page 75). To check the pre-recorded greeting, press {GREETING}. L A pre-recorded greeting will be played as follows: - When the recording time is set to "1 MIN", "2 MIN" or "3 MIN": "Hello! We are unable to answer right now. To send a fax, please start transmission. To leave a voice message, please speak after the beep. Thank you." - When the recording time is set to "GREETING ONLY": "Hello! We are unable to answer right now. Please try again later. Thank you." 61
